diagnostics: add selftests for SARIF output
The existing DejaGnu-based tests for our SARIF output used regexes to verify the JSON at the string level, which lets us test for the presence of properties, but doesn't check the overall structure. This patch uses the selftest framework to verify the structure of the tree of JSON values for a log containing one diagnostic. No functional change intended. gcc/ChangeLog: * diagnostic-format-sarif.cc (sarif_builder::flush_to_object): New, using code moved from... (sarif_builder::end_group): ...here.
